Telephone network with telecommuting features
First Claim
1. In a communications network comprising:
- local communication lines, a first plurality of said lines being connected to residences and having residence directory numbers and a second plurality of said lines being connected to businesses and having business directory numbers including business billing numbers and system administrator directory numbers for system administrators associated with said businesses;
a plurality of interconnected central office switching systems connected to said local communication lines;
a central control separate from the central offices, said central control comprising a database storage storing call processing data associated with said communication lines for control of call processing through one or more of said central office switching systems; and
a peripheral platform connected to at least one of the central office switching systems and providing at least one auxiliary-call processing capability for said central office switching system, said peripheral platform including a database storage;
a call processing method comprising the steps of;
storing in database storage in said communications network for each of a plurality of said residence directory numbers at least one first identification parameter;
storing in database storage in said communications network for each of said first identification parameters a business billing directory number;
storing in database storage in said communications network for each of said business billing directory numbers at least one of said system administrator directory numbers for a system administrator associated with said business billing directory number; and
activating a billing service for a business associated with one of said business billing directory numbers by (a) connecting to said peripheral platform via one of said local communication lines associated with a system administrator directory number identified with said business billing directory number in said storage of business billing directory numbers and system administrator directory numbers in said communications network, and (b) identifying via said one of said local communication lines associated with a system administrator directory number a residence directory number and a first identifying parameter which are identified with said business billing directory numbers in said storage of billing business directory numbers and first identifying parameters in said communications network.
4 Assignments
0 Petitions
Accused Products
Abstract
A public switched telephone network having an advanced intelligent network and intelligent peripheral is utilized to provide a work-at-home office for one or more employees of one or more companies wherein those work-at-home employees are enabled to place business calls from their residence telephones with automatic billing of such calls to the employer. One residence directory number may be utilized by multiple work-at-home employees who may be employed by multiple employers. The work-at-home employees utilize personal identification numbers in conjunction with residence directory number identification in such a manner that the placement of the call and entry of the PIN identify the employer billing directory number to be charged. System administration is arranged so that the service may be activated or deactivated by a system administrator connecting with the intelligent peripheral from an authorized directory number and providing an activating-deactivating signal.
54 Citations
19 Claims
-
1. In a communications network comprising:
-
local communication lines, a first plurality of said lines being connected to residences and having residence directory numbers and a second plurality of said lines being connected to businesses and having business directory numbers including business billing numbers and system administrator directory numbers for system administrators associated with said businesses; a plurality of interconnected central office switching systems connected to said local communication lines; a central control separate from the central offices, said central control comprising a database storage storing call processing data associated with said communication lines for control of call processing through one or more of said central office switching systems; and a peripheral platform connected to at least one of the central office switching systems and providing at least one auxiliary-call processing capability for said central office switching system, said peripheral platform including a database storage; a call processing method comprising the steps of; storing in database storage in said communications network for each of a plurality of said residence directory numbers at least one first identification parameter; storing in database storage in said communications network for each of said first identification parameters a business billing directory number; storing in database storage in said communications network for each of said business billing directory numbers at least one of said system administrator directory numbers for a system administrator associated with said business billing directory number; and activating a billing service for a business associated with one of said business billing directory numbers by (a) connecting to said peripheral platform via one of said local communication lines associated with a system administrator directory number identified with said business billing directory number in said storage of business billing directory numbers and system administrator directory numbers in said communications network, and (b) identifying via said one of said local communication lines associated with a system administrator directory number a residence directory number and a first identifying parameter which are identified with said business billing directory numbers in said storage of billing business directory numbers and first identifying parameters in said communications network. - View Dependent Claims (2, 3, 4)
-
-
5. In a communications network comprising:
-
local communication lines, a first plurality of said lines being connected to residences and having residence directory numbers and a second plurality of said lines being connected to businesses and having business directory numbers including business billing numbers and system administrator directory numbers for system administrators associated with said businesses; a plurality of interconnected central office switching systems connected to said local communication lines; a central control separate from the central offices, said central control comprising a database storage storing call processing data associated with said communication lines for control of call processing through one or more of said central office switching systems; and a peripheral platform connected to at least one of the central office switching systems and providing at least one auxiliary call processing capability for said central office switching system, said peripheral platform including a database storage; a call processing method comprising the steps of; storing in database storage in said communications network for each of a plurality of said residence directory numbers one or more first identification parameters; storing in database storage in said communications network for each of said first identification parameters a billing business directory number; storing in database storage in said communications network for each of said business billing directory numbers at least one of said system administrator directory numbers for a system administrator associated with said business billing directory number; dialing from a stored residence directory number a predetermined access code followed by the directory number of a called party; comparing the residence directory number from which said dialing originated with residence directory numbers stored in database storage in said communications network; on a match being established in said residence directory numbers identifying a business billing directory number corresponding to the matching residence directory numbers; entering from said residence directory number from which said dialing originated a first identification parameter; comparing said entered first identification parameter with first identification parameters stored in database storage in said communications network; on a match being established in said first identification parameters processing the call initiated by said dialing and billing said call to the business billing directory number corresponding to said matching first identification parameters.
-
-
6. In a communications network comprising:
-
local communication lines, a first plurality of said lines being connected to residences and having residence directory numbers and a second plurality of said lines being connected to businesses and having business directory numbers including business billing numbers and system administrator directory numbers for system administrators associated with said businesses; a plurality of interconnected central office switching systems connected to said local communication lines; a central control separate from the central office switching systems, said central control comprising a database storage storing call processing data associated with said communication lines for control of call processing through one or more of said central office switching systems; and a peripheral platform connected to at least one of the central office switching systems and providing at least one auxiliary call processing capability for said central office switching system, said peripheral platform including a database storage; a call processing method comprising the steps of; storing in database storage in said communications network for at least one of said residence directory numbers a pair of different first identification parameters; storing in database storage in said communications network for each of said first identification parameters a billing business directory number; storing in database storage in said communications network for each of said business billing directory numbers at least one of said system administrator directory numbers for a system administrator associated with said business billing directory number; dialing from a stored residence directory number a predetermined access code followed by the directory number of a called party; comparing the residence directory number from which said dialing originated with residence directory numbers stored in database storage in said communications network; on a match being established in said residence directory numbers identifying a business billing directory number corresponding to the matching residence directory numbers; entering from said residence directory number from which said dialing originated a first identification parameter; comparing said entered first identification parameter with first identification parameters stored in database storage in said communications network; on a match being established in said first identification parameters processing the call initiated by said dialing and billing said call to the business billing directory number corresponding to said matching first identification parameters.
-
-
7. In a communications network comprising:
-
local communication lines, a first plurality of said lines being connected to residences and having residence directory numbers and a second plurality of said lines being connected to businesses and having business directory numbers including business billing numbers and system administrator directory numbers for system administrators associated with said businesses; a plurality of interconnected central office switching systems connected to said local communication lines, said central offices including program controlled switches having database storage; and a central control separate from the central office switching systems, said central control comprising a database storage storing call processing data associated with said communication lines for control of call processing through one or more of said central office switching systems and additional data; a call processing method comprising the steps of; storing in database storage in said communications network for each of a plurality of said residence directory numbers at least one first identification parameter; storing in database storage in said communications network for each of said first identification parameters a billing business directory number; storing in database storage in said communications network for each of said business billing directory numbers at least one of said system administrator directory numbers for a system administrator associated with said business billing directory number; dialing from a stored residence directory number a predetermined access code followed by the directory number of a called party; comparing the residence directory number from which said dialing originated with residence directory numbers stored in database storage in said communications network; on a match being established in said residence directory numbers identifying a business billing directory number corresponding to the matching residence directory numbers; entering from said residence directory number from which said dialing originated a first identification parameter; comparing said entered first identification parameter with first identification parameters stored in database storage in said communications network; on a match being established in said first identification parameters processing the call initiated by said dialing and billing said call to the business billing directory number corresponding to said matching first identification parameters.
-
-
8. In a communications network comprising:
-
local communication lines, a first plurality of said lines being connected to residences and having residence directory numbers and a second plurality of said lines being connected to businesses and having business directory numbers including business billing numbers and system administrator directory numbers for system administrators associated with said businesses; a plurality of interconnected central office switching systems connected to said local communication lines, said central offices including program control switches having database storage; and a central control separate from the central office switching systems, said central control comprising a database storage storing call processing data associated with said communication lines for control of call processing through one or more of said central office switching systems; a call processing method comprising the steps of; storing in database storage in said communications network for each of a plurality of said residence directory numbers one or more first identification parameters; storing in database storage in said communications network for each of said first identification parameters a billing business directory number; storing in database storage in said communications network for each of said business billing directory numbers at least one of said system administrator directory numbers for a system administrator associated with said business billing directory number; and activating a billing service for a business associated with one of said business billing directory numbers by (a) connecting to one of said database storages via one of said local communication lines associated with a system administrator directory number identified with said business billing directory number in said storage of business billing directory numbers and system administrator directory numbers in said communications network, and (b) identifying via said one of said local communication lines associated with a system administrator directory number a residence directory number and a first identifying parameter which are identified with said business billing directory numbers in said storage of billing business directory numbers and first identifying parameters in said communications network.
-
-
9. A communication network comprising:
-
local communication lines, a first plurality of said lines being connected to residences and having residence directory numbers and a second plurality of said lines being connected to businesses and having business directory numbers including business billing numbers and system administrator directory numbers for system administrators associated with said businesses; a plurality of interconnected central office switching systems connected to said local communication lines, central offices in said switching systems having program controlled switches and database storage; a central control separate from the central office switching systems, said central control comprising a database storage storing call processing data associated with said communication lines for control of call processing through one or more of said central office switching systems; a peripheral platform connected to at least one of the central office switching systems and providing at least one auxiliary call processing capability for said central office switching system, said peripheral platform including a database storage; one or more of said database storages having stored therein; (i) one or more first identification parameters for each of a plurality of said residence directory numbers; (ii) a business billing directory number for each of said first identification parameters for each of said residence directory numbers; and (iii) a system administrator directory number for a system administrator associated with said business billing directory number for each of said business billing directory numbers identified in (ii); wherein in response to; (a) connecting to said peripheral platform via one of said local communication lines associated with a system administrator directory number identified with a business billing directory number in said storage of business billing directory numbers and system administrator directory numbers in said database storage, (b) identifying via said one of said local communication lines associated with said system administrator directory number a residence directory number and a first identifying parameter which are identified with said business billing directory number in said storage of business billing directory numbers and first identifying parameters in said database storage, and (c) transmitting a signal over said one of said local communication lines; the activated-deactivated status of a billing service to the business billing directory number associated with said system administrator directory number identified in (a) is changed. - View Dependent Claims (10, 11, 12)
-
-
13. A communication network comprising:
-
local communication lines, a first plurality of said lines being connected to residences and having residence directory numbers and a second plurality of said lines being connected to businesses and having business directory numbers including business billing numbers and system administrator directory numbers for system administrators associated with said businesses; a plurality of interconnected central office switching systems connected to said local communication lines, central offices in said switching systems having program controlled switches and database storage; a central control separate from the central office switching systems, said central control comprising a database storage storing call processing data associated with said communication lines for control of call processing through one or more of said central office switching systems; one or more of said database storages having stored therein; (i) one or more first identification parameters for each of a plurality of said residence directory numbers; (ii) a business billing directory number for each of said first identification parameters for each of said residence directory numbers; and (iii) a system administrator directory number for a system administrator associated with said business billing directory number for each of said business billing directory numbers identified in (ii); wherein in response to; dialing from a stored residence directory number a predetermined access code followed by the directory number of a called party; comparing the residence directory number from which said dialing originated with residence directory numbers stored in database storage in said communications network; on a match being established in said residence directory numbers identifying a business billing directory number corresponding to the matching residence directory numbers; entering from said residence directory number from which said dialing originated a first identification parameter; comparing said entered first identification parameter with first identification parameters stored in database storage in said communications network; on a match being established in said first identification parameters; the call initiated by said dialing is processed and said call is billed to the business billing directory number corresponding to said matching first identification parameters and matching residence directory numbers.
-
-
14. A communication network comprising:
-
local communication lines, a first plurality of said lines being connected to residences and having residence directory numbers and a second plurality of said lines being connected to businesses and having business directory numbers including business billing numbers and system administrator directory numbers for system administrators associated with said businesses; a plurality of interconnected central office switching systems connected to said local communication lines, central offices in said switching systems having program controlled switches and database storage; a central control separate from the central office switching systems, said central control comprising a database storage storing call processing data associated with said communication lines for control of call processing through one or more of said central office switching systems; one or more of said database storages having stored therein; (i) a pair of first identification parameters for at least one residence directory number; (ii) a business billing directory number for each of said first identification parameters for said at least one residence directory number; and (iii) a system administrator directory number for a system administrator associated with said business billing directory billing dr each of said business billing directory numbers identified in (ii); wherein in response to; dialing from a stored residence directory number a predetermined access code followed by the directory number of a called party; comparing the residence directory number from which said dialing originated with residence directory numbers stored in database storage in said communications network; on a match being established in said residence directory numbers entering from said residence directory number from which said dialing originated a first identification parameter; comparing said entered first identification parameter with first identification parameters stored in database storage in said communications network; on a match being established in said first identification parameters identifying at least one business billing directory number corresponding to the matching first identification parameters and matching residence directory numbers; the call initiated by said dialing is processed and said call is billed to the business billing directory number corresponding to said matching first identification parameters.
-
-
15. A communication network comprising:
-
local communication lines, a first plurality of said lines being connected to residences and having residence directory numbers and a second plurality of said lines being connected to businesses and having business directory numbers including business billing numbers and system administrator directory numbers for system administrators associated with said businesses; a plurality of interconnected central office switching systems connected to said local communication lines, central offices in said switching systems having program controlled switches and database storage; a central control separate from the central office switching systems, said central control comprising a database storage storing call processing data associated with said communication lines for control of call processing through one or more of said central office switching systems; a peripheral platform connected to at least one of the central office switching systems and providing at least one auxiliary call processing capability for said central office switching system, said peripheral platform including a database storage; one or more of said database storages having stored therein; (i) one or more first identification parameters for each of a plurality of said residence directory numbers; (ii) a business billing directory number for each of said first identification parameters for each of said residence directory numbers; and (iii) a system administrator directory number for a system administrator associated with said business billing directory number for each of said business billing directory numbers identified in (ii); wherein in response to; dialing from a stored residence directory number a predetermined access code followed by the directory number of a called party; comparing the residence directory number from which said dialing originated with residence directory numbers stored in database storage in said communications network; on a match being established in said residence directory numbers identifying a business billing directory number corresponding to the matching residence directory numbers; entering from said residence directory number from which said dialing originated a first identification parameter; comparing said entered first identification parameter with first identification parameters stored in database storage in said communications network; on a match being established in said first identification parameters; the call initiated by said dialing is processed and said call is billed to the business billing directory number corresponding to said matching first identification parameters.
-
-
16. A communication network comprising:
-
local communication lines, a first plurality of said lines being connected to residences and having residence directory numbers and a second plurality of said lines being connected to businesses and having business directory numbers including business billing numbers and system administrator directory numbers for system administrators associated with said businesses; a plurality of interconnected central office switching systems connected to said local communication lines, central offices in said switching systems having program controlled switches and database storage; a central control separate from the central office switching systems, said central control comprising a database storage storing call processing data associated with said communication lines for control of call processing through one or more of said central office switching systems; one or more of said database storages having stored therein; (i) one or more first identification parameters for each of a plurality of said residence directory numbers; (ii) a business billing directory number for each of said first identification parameters for each of said residence directory numbers; and (iii) a system administrator directory number for a system administrator associated with said business billing directory number for each of said business billing directory numbers identified in (ii); wherein in response to; (a) connecting to said peripheral platform via one of said local communication lines associated with a system administrator directory number identified with a business billing directory number in said storage of business billing directory numbers and system administrator directory numbers in said database storage, (b) identifying via said one of said local communication lines associated with said system administrator directory number a residence directory number and a first identifying parameter which are identified with said business billing directory number in said storage of business billing directory numbers and first identifying parameters in said database storage, and (c) transmitting a signal over said one of said local communication lines; the activated-deactivated status of a billing service to the business billing directory number associated with said system administrator directory number identified in (a) is changed.
-
-
17. A communication network comprising:
-
local communication lines, a first plurality of said lines being connected to residences and having residence directory numbers and a second plurality of said lines being connected to businesses and having business directory numbers including business billing numbers; a plurality of interconnected central office switching systems connected to said local communication lines, central offices in said switching systems having program controlled switches and database storage; a central control separate from the central office switching systems, said central control comprising a database storage storing call processing data associated with said communication lines for control of call processing through one or more of said central office switching systems; one or more of said database storages having stored therein (i) one or more first identification parameters for each of a plurality of said residence directory numbers; and
(ii) a business billing directory number for each of said first identification parameters for each of said residence directory numbers;wherein in response to; dialing from a stored residence directory number a predetermined access code followed by the directory number of a called party; comparing the residence directory number from which said dialing originated with residence directory numbers stored in database storage in said communications network; on a match being established in said residence directory numbers identifying a business billing directory number corresponding to the matching residence directory numbers; entering from said residence directory number from which said dialing originated a first identification parameter; comparing said entered first identification parameter with first identification parameters stored in database storage in said communications network; on a match being established in said first identification parameters; the call initiated by said dialing is processed and said call is billed to the business billing directory number corresponding to said matching first identification parameters.
-
-
18. A communication network comprising:
-
local communication lines, a first plurality of said lines being connected to residences and having residence directory numbers and a second plurality of said lines being connected to businesses and having business directory numbers including business billing numbers; a plurality of interconnected central office switching systems connected to said local communication lines, central offices in said switching systems having program controlled switches and database storage; a central control separate from the central office switching systems, said central control comprising a database storage storing call processing data associated with said communication lines for control of call processing through one or more of said central office switching systems; one or more of said database storages having stored therein (i) a pair of first identification parameters for at least one of said residence directory numbers; and
(ii) a business billing directory number for each of said first identification parameters for each of said residence directory numbers;wherein in response to; dialing from a stored residence directory number a predetermined access code followed by the directory number of a called party; comparing the residence directory number from which said dialing originated with residence directory numbers stored in database storage in said communications network; on a match being established in said residence directory numbers entering from said residence directory number from which said dialing originated a first identification parameter; comparing said entered first identification parameter with first identification parameters stored in database storage in said communications network; on a match being established in said first identification parameters identifying a business billing directory number corresponding to the matching first identification parameters and matching residence directory numbers; the call initiated by said dialing is processed and said call is billed to the business billing directory number corresponding to said matching first identification parameters and matching residence directory numbers.
-
-
19. A communication network comprising:
-
local communication lines, a first plurality of said lines being connected to residences and having residence directory numbers and a second plurality of said lines being connected to businesses and having business directory numbers including business billing numbers; a plurality of interconnected central office switching systems connected to said local communication lines, central offices in said switching systems having program controlled switches and database storage; a central control separate from the central office switching systems, said central control comprising a database storage storing call processing data associated with said communication lines for control of call processing through one or more of said central office switching systems; one or more of said database storages having stored therein (i) a plurality of first identification parameters for each of a plurality of said residence directory numbers; and
(ii) a business billing directory number for each of said first identification parameters for each of said residence directory numbers;wherein in response to; dialing from a stored residence directory number a predetermined access code followed by the directory number of a called party; comparing the residence directory number from which said dialing originated with residence directory numbers stored in database storage in said communications network; on a match being established in said residence directory numbers identifying entering from said residence directory number from which said dialing originated a first identification parameter; comparing said entered first identification parameter with first identification parameters stored in database storage in said communications network; on a match being established in said first identification parameters identifying a business billing directory number corresponding to the matching first identification parameters; the call initiated by said dialing is processed and said call is billed to the business billing directory number corresponding to said matching first identification parameters.
-
Specification